lin ux vim复制粘贴
时间: 2023-09-23 08:09:30 浏览: 36
在 Vim 中进行复制和粘贴的方式与其他文本编辑器略有不同。
1. 复制文本
- 按下 `v` 键进入可视模式。
- 使用方向键或 hjkl 键选择要复制的文本。
- 按下 `y` 键将选中的文本复制到 Vim 的剪贴板。
2. 粘贴文本
- 将光标移动到要粘贴文本的位置。
- 按下 `p` 键将剪贴板中的文本粘贴到光标所在位置之后。
- 如果要粘贴到光标所在位置之前,可以使用 `Shift + p` 键。
注意:在 Vim 中,复制和粘贴的操作都是基于 Vim 的寄存器系统实现的。默认情况下,使用 `y` 命令复制的文本会存储在无名寄存器中,使用 `p` 命令粘贴的文本也从无名寄存器中读取。如果要使用其他寄存器进行复制和粘贴操作,可以在使用命令时指定寄存器的名称。例如,使用 `"ay` 命令将选中的文本复制到 a 寄存器中,使用 `"ap` 命令将 a 寄存器中的文本粘贴到光标所在位置之后。
相关问题
lin ux vim修改主机名称
要在Linux中修改主机名称,可以按照以下步骤使用Vim编辑器:
1. 打开终端并使用以下命令以root身份登录:
```
sudo -i
```
2. 使用以下命令打开主机名文件:
```
vim /etc/hostname
```
3. 在Vim编辑器中,将当前主机名替换为新的主机名。例如,如果要将主机名从“oldhostname”更改为“newhostname”,则在Vim编辑器中输入以下命令:
```
:%s/oldhostname/newhostname/g
```
然后按下“Enter”键。
4. 保存并关闭主机名文件。要保存更改并退出Vim编辑器,请输入以下命令:
```
:wq
```
5. 重新启动系统以使更改生效。您可以使用以下命令重新启动系统:
```
sudo reboot
```
请注意,更改主机名可能会影响您的计算机上运行的某些应用程序和服务。因此,建议在更改主机名之前备份您的数据。
linux vim复制粘贴
在Linux中使用vim进行复制粘贴操作,可以按照以下步骤进行:
1. 进入vim编辑器后,将光标移动到要复制的文本上方,按下v键进入可视模式。
2. 使用方向键或hjkl键选择要复制的文本区域。
3. 按下y键将选中的文本复制到vim的缓冲区中。
4. 将光标移动到要粘贴的位置,按下p键将缓冲区中的文本粘贴到当前位置。
5. 如果要复制整行文本,可以将光标移动到该行,按下yy键复制整行,按下p键粘贴。
6. 如果要复制多行文本,可以将光标移动到起始行,按下v键进入可视模式,使用方向键或hjkl键选择要复制的文本区域,按下y键复制,将光标移动到要粘贴的位置,按下p键粘贴。
以上就是在Linux中使用vim进行复制粘贴的方法。